Lake Citians complete Berlin Marathon

Oct 22, 2025
Two Lake City residents were among the roughly 55,000 runners participating in the 2025 Berlin Marathon, held in Berlin, Germany, the last weekend in September. John Falvey of Lake City completed the 26.2-mile run in 4:17:50. Katie Halder of Lake City had a time of 3:26:31. Katie’s sister, Carie...
